Understanding Wi-Fi Door Locks: Beyond Basic Convenience
Wi-Fi door locks represent a significant leap from traditional keys or even basic keypad locks. Their core differentiator is direct integration with your home Wi-Fi network, enabling true remote access and control without requiring a separate hub or bridge. This direct connection allows you to interact with your lock from anywhere with an internet connection—whether you’re across town, across the country, or even traveling internationally—using a dedicated mobile application. This eliminates the common frustration of relying on intermediary devices that can fail or add complexity.
How Direct Wi-Fi Connectivity Changes the Game
Unlike locks that depend on Bluetooth or require a separate hub (like Z-Wave or Zigbee models), Wi-Fi locks connect straight to your router. This direct link means commands from your phone—like unlocking for a guest or checking lock status—travel instantly over the internet without needing someone else physically present at home to relay the signal. It simplifies setup for many users and provides the most reliable pathway for real-time remote interaction, a non-negotiable feature for true “anywhere” access.
Remote Access vs. Local Control: Defining Your Needs
It’s crucial to distinguish between remote access capabilities and local operation. While all Wi-Fi locks offer remote features via an app, their local functionality varies significantly. Some rely solely on the app or a keypad, while others retain a traditional keyhole for physical backup. Consider your daily routine: Do you need the speed of a keypad for frequent access without pulling out your phone? Is a physical key backup essential for emergencies or power outages? Understanding this balance ensures the lock fits your practical use case, not just its remote potential.

Security: The Non-Negotiable Foundation
Remote access introduces potential digital vulnerabilities, making security the paramount concern. A Wi-Fi lock is only as good as its defenses against unauthorized access, both digital and physical. Cutting corners here jeopardizes your entire home security.
Encryption Standards: Your Digital Shield
End-to-end encryption (E2EE) is non-negotiable. This ensures that all communication between your phone, the lock, and the cloud servers is scrambled, making it extremely difficult for hackers to intercept commands or access codes. Look specifically for AES-128 or AES-256 encryption—the industry gold standard. Avoid any lock that doesn’t explicitly detail its encryption protocols in marketing materials or specifications.
Secure Authentication: Guarding the Gateway
How you prove you are who you say you are to access the lock matters immensely. Strong authentication goes beyond a simple app password. Seek locks that support two-factor authentication (2FA) for app logins, adding a critical second step (like a code from your phone) even if your password is compromised. Biometric options (like fingerprint sensors on the lock itself) can enhance local security but are separate from remote access security protocols.
Physical Tamper Resistance: The Last Line of Defense
Don’t neglect the physical lock mechanism itself. A Wi-Fi lock should still adhere to robust physical security standards. Look for ANSI/BHMA Grade 1 or 2 certifications for residential locks, indicating resistance to forced entry, drilling, and picking. Features like anti-pry shields around the exterior assembly and secure internal mounting further deter physical attacks, ensuring the digital connection doesn’t create a weak physical link.
Installation and Compatibility: Ensuring a Smooth Setup
Even the most feature-rich lock is frustrating if it’s difficult to install or doesn’t work with your existing door and home ecosystem. Careful consideration here prevents headaches and ensures long-term usability.
Door and Frame Requirements: Measure Twice
Not all doors are created equal for smart locks. Critical factors include:
- Bore Hole Size: Most standard residential doors have a 2-1/8 inch bore hole, but older or custom doors might differ. Measure yours before purchasing.
- Backset Measurement: The distance from the edge of the door to the center of the bore hole (typically 2-3/8" or 2-3/4"). The lock must match this.
- Door Thickness: Ensure the lock mechanism is designed for your door’s thickness (usually 1-3/4" to 2-1/4").
- Handedness: Some locks are specific to left-handed or right-handed doors (which way the door swings). Verify compatibility.
Smart Home Ecosystem Integration: Working with What You Have
Your lock shouldn’t exist in a silo. Seamless integration with your existing smart home platform (like Apple HomeKit, Google Home, or Amazon Alexa) unlocks powerful automation possibilities. Imagine saying “Hey Google, lock the front door” or having your lights turn on automatically when the lock disengages upon your arrival. Verify deep compatibility—does it support voice commands directly? Can it trigger complex routines within your chosen ecosystem? Superficial integration often leads to frustration.
Power Source and Battery Life: Avoiding Lockouts
Wi-Fi connectivity is power-hungry. Most locks rely on standard batteries (4-8 AA or similar). Key considerations:
- Battery Type: Lithium batteries generally last significantly longer than alkaline, especially in colder climates, and are less prone to leakage damage.
- Low-Battery Alerts: Robust, multi-channel alerts (app notification, email, in-app warning) are essential to prevent unexpected lockouts. Some locks even provide estimated remaining operational time.
- Emergency Power Options: A 9V battery terminal or USB-C port for temporary external power during critical low-battery situations is a highly valuable safety net.
User Management and Access Control: Tailoring Permissions
The ability to grant and manage access for others is a major advantage of Wi-Fi locks, but it needs to be flexible and secure to be truly useful.
Custom User Codes and Schedules: Precision Access
Move beyond a single shared code. Look for systems that allow you to create unique, temporary, or permanent access codes for different people (family, cleaners, contractors, guests). The real power lies in scheduling: set specific days and times when a code is active (e.g., your dog walker only has access Tues/Thurs 10 AM-11 AM). This granular control enhances security and convenience significantly.
Remote Access Granting: Welcoming Guests Effortlessly
The ability to generate and send temporary access codes remotely via the app is invaluable. Need to let a plumber in while you’re at work? Send a one-time code valid only for their expected arrival window. This eliminates the need for physical key exchanges or hiding spare keys, providing secure, convenient access without compromising your main security.
Activity Logs: Seeing Who Comes and Goes
A detailed, timestamped log of all lock activity (locked/unlocked, method used—app, code, key, auto-lock) is crucial for security awareness and accountability. Ensure logs are easily accessible within the app, searchable, and ideally, provide notifications for specific events (like an unlock during an unusual time). This transparency helps monitor access and investigate any concerns.

Can Wi-Fi door locks be hacked?
All connected devices carry some risk, but reputable Wi-Fi locks employ strong encryption (like AES-256) and regular security updates to minimize vulnerability. Choosing brands with a strong security focus and enabling features like two-factor authentication significantly reduces this risk compared to less secure alternatives.
What happens if my internet or Wi-Fi goes down?
Most Wi-Fi locks retain local functionality. You can typically still use a keypad code, physical key (if equipped), or fingerprint (on biometric models) to lock/unlock from inside or outside. Remote access and real-time notifications will be unavailable until your internet connection is restored. Auto-lock usually continues to function locally.
Do I need a separate hub for a Wi-Fi door lock?
No, that’s a key advantage. True Wi-Fi locks connect directly to your home Wi-Fi network, eliminating the need for an additional hub or bridge required by some Bluetooth, Z-Wave, or Zigbee smart locks. This simplifies setup and reduces potential points of failure for remote access.
How long do the batteries typically last?
Battery life varies significantly based on usage, Wi-Fi signal strength, and battery type. With standard alkaline batteries, expect 6-12 months. Using lithium batteries often extends this to 12-18 months or more. Robust low-battery alerts are crucial to avoid unexpected lockouts.
Can I still use a physical key with a Wi-Fi lock?
Many, but not all, Wi-Fi locks include a traditional keyhole as a mechanical backup for emergencies (like total battery failure or lock malfunction). Always verify this feature if having a physical key backup is important to you, as some sleeker designs omit it.
Are Wi-Fi locks more secure than traditional deadbolts?
A high-quality Wi-Fi lock installed correctly on a solid door should meet or exceed the physical security of a standard Grade 2 or 1 deadbolt. The added security comes from features like activity logs, auto-lock, and remote monitoring, which mitigate human error. However, poor installation or weak digital security can introduce new risks.
How do temporary access codes work for guests?
You generate unique, time-limited codes through the lock’s app. You specify exactly when the code is valid (e.g., only between 2:00 PM and 4:00 PM on Saturday). The guest enters the code on the keypad during that window to unlock the door. The code automatically deactivates afterward, no physical key exchange needed.
Will a Wi-Fi lock work with my existing smart home system (Alexa/Google/Apple)?
Compatibility varies. Check the lock’s specifications for explicit support of Apple HomeKit, Google Home, or Amazon Alexa. True integration allows voice commands (“Hey Siri, lock the front door”) and inclusion in automated routines within those ecosystems, not just basic app control.
What’s the biggest drawback of Wi-Fi door locks compared to other smart locks?
The primary drawback is higher power consumption due to the constant Wi-Fi connection, leading to more frequent battery changes compared to low-energy options like Z-Wave or Zigbee locks (which usually require a hub). Signal strength can also be an issue on large properties if the lock is far from the router.
